Hiking To The 14,026ft Summit of Mt. by Andy Lewicky | SierraDescents.com The paved Horseshoe Meadows road winds its way up the sheer east side of the Sierra from Lone Pine and Owens Valley to the Cottonwood Lakes trailhead, nearly 10,000 feet in elevation. High Camp on Mt Langley is most often set up in the Cottonwood Lakes area for those who choose to make a two day or more outing for climbing Mount Langley. Mt Langley is named after Samuel Pierpont Langley, but it was most likely first climbed by the Indians. The trailhead is at Horseshow Meadows (10,034 ft). Mt Langley is located in the US state of California and is part of the southern section of the Sierra Nevada.Getting there is similar to getting to Mt Whitney.Take US highway 395 to Lone Pine, CA and head west on the Whitney Portal Road.
